Sideshow’s new Batman and Catwoman diorama available for pre-order

May 2, 2022 by Amie Cranswick

Sideshow has released a batch of promotional images for its limited edition Batman and Catwoman diorama which is available to pre-order now, priced at $680; take a look at the images here…

Sideshow presents the Batman and Catwoman Diorama, a dynamic DC Comics collectible celebrating one of the most iconic couples in Detective Comics history.

Measuring 20” tall and 9.25” wide, this fully sculpted polystone DC statue depicts a Gotham City rooftop rendezvous with all the sensuality and playfulness that surrounds the relationship between the Dark Knight and his darling companion. Catwoman situates herself in front of her beau, mask off, and sultry smirk on. She’s clad in a black catsuit as she slings her signature bullwhip across Batman’s shoulders, back arched and eyes on the prize while she draws the Caped Crusader closer.

Stoic as ever, Batman looks away from Selina Kyle, although he can’t resist a soft touch at her waist. His black cape sweeps down and around them, shrouding the couple in their intimate nighttime embrace. They both stand upon a warm church, with the orange glow of its directional paint lighting fanning the flames of their evening encounter.
